It is no secret that we are in the midst of greater geopolitical volatility. Trade wars and real wars are becoming more frequent, and political decision making is once again the key driver for global markets. The invasion of Ukraine in 2022 marked a turning point for European energy security, with Russia’s share of Liquified Natural Gas (LNG) supply falling from 40% to 13% as of early 2026. [1] While Europe has made significant progress in diversifying away from Russian gas – increasingly relying on U.S. imports, which accounted for 57% in 2025 –[2] a new more acute crisis has emerged.
On 28 February 2026, joint U.S. and Israeli strikes on Iran triggered a military conflict that has produced “the largest supply disruption in the history of the global oil market”[3]. Iran retaliated with attacks on regional U.S. and allied bases, Israeli territory, and other Gulf States, while its Revolutionary Guard issued warnings prohibiting the flow of vessels through the Strait of Hormuz – through which approximately 20% of global daily oil supply and LNG normally transit – bringing commercial tanker traffic to a near standstill. Compounding this disruption, an Iranian attack on Qatar Energy’s Ras Laffan facility on 2 March forced an immediate shutdown of production, with the company temporarily relinquishing its LNG supply obligations.[4] As a result, European gas prices rose by as much as 45% in under a week.[5]
Europe entered this crisis from a position of weakness. 2025 LNG stores across the continent were far below 2023 and 2024 peaks at 62.5%,[6] meaning it was already being planned that imports would have to increase to support current levels. Europe’s hard-won diversification away from Russia has, in part, been replaced by a dependence on seaborne delivery, that are themselves susceptible to geo-political shock. As Europe seeks to reduce its reliance on fossil fuels and improve energy security, nuclear energy is increasingly recognised as a critical solution for governments. Nuclear energy helps stabilise grid power through its fuel efficiency and the fact that most nuclear sites hold between 12-24 months of fuel on site, helps potentially mitigate the negative effects of supply chain disruptions. Many European countries are beginning to expand their nuclear energy capabilities, restart closed reactors, and invest in next-generation technologies such as Small Modular Reactors (SMRs).
France has long relied on nuclear power for over 70% of its electricity capacity.[7] In response to energy security concerns, France has begun expanding its nuclear generation even further. The ‘France 2030’ plan allocates €1 billion to develop SMRs by 2030.[8] France’s reliance on nuclear power significantly contributes to its energy independence, a policy of significant importance in the current geopolitical landscape.
The United Kingdom has also emphasised the importance of nuclear energy. As part of its energy strategy, the government has committed to provide 25% of expected electricity demand through nuclear power by 2050.[9] Construction is ongoing at two large scale reactors – Hinkley Point C and Sizewell C – aimed at reducing the UK’s reliance on imported energy. SMRs are also part of the UK’s plan; however, current priorities are focusing on the larger-scale sites.
Surprisingly, Germany has also begun to reconsider its stance on nuclear energy as a source of secure energy. Following the Fukushima accident in 2011, Germany like many other states, sought to phase out nuclear energy, but the conflict in Ukraine has forced the government to reconsider this stance. Following the invasion, the German government extended the operational life of its remaining reactors until April 2023 to limit the negative effects on the ensuing energy crisis. This expansion opened the door for debate about nuclear power, and as of May 2025, Germany considers nuclear power comparable to renewables for energy security purposes.[10]
Other nations across Europe are considering nuclear power’s role in energy security and decarbonisation: Italy’s Environment and Energy Security Minister said in May 2025 that he is convinced Italy will have nuclear power by 2030; as of May 2025, Denmark is considering an end to its 40-year ban on nuclear power; Belgium’s parliament voted to abandon plans to phase out nuclear power. And Spain has seen a resurrection of debate following a blackout in April 2025, which could lead to extensions on nuclear power beyond 2035.[11]
Renewable energy sources remain crucial for European energy security. In 2025, renewable energy represented 25% of total energy consumed in the EU.[12] Since then, a number of initiatives have been agreed to increase this number over the coming years. For instance, North Sea countries, including the UK, agreed to the ‘Hamburg Declaration’ in January 2026, aiming to deliver 300GW of offshore wind energy by 2050.[13] In January 2026, Germany and Denmark approved the ‘Bornholm Energy Island’ project to distribute offshore wind power.[14]
While European plans to accelerate decarbonisation and renewable usage are admirable. There are considerable barriers to development. Currently, China has a near monopoly on critical raw material exports to Europe, creating a dependency very susceptible to political or economic shock.
The European Commission is accelerating EU-relevant projects by de-risking investments and fast tracking permitting. The EU will mobilise €3 billion over the next year to projects that can provide alternative supplies.[15] While a short-term fix, the existence of these improvements is emblematic of the policy attention resource procurement is receiving.
Additionally, the EU is planning to deepen cooperation with geographically diverse and resource rich regions. The EU has launched negotiations with Brazil and is welcoming Canadian investment opportunities. By diversifying supply chains, Europe aims to reduce dependence and increase capacity to produce renewable energy.
One example of a material critical to Europe’s energy security is copper. European copper demand is estimated to increase 35% from 2020 to 2050,[16] driven in part by demand for wind turbines, solar panels, heat pumps, and electric vehicles. Meeting global electrification goals will require 115% more copper to be mined in the next 30 years than has been in all of human history.[17]
This supply-demand imbalance is being monitored closely by market participants. Copper demand could surge to 42 million tonnes by 2040.[18] The planned infrastructure upgrades highlight this narrative further; anticipated investment into Europe will total hundreds of billions of Euros, each megawatt of capacity requiring substantial copper.
Copper’s role extends beyond grid improvements. An electric vehicle requires 260% more copper than a traditional combustion engine vehicle.[19] Renewable energy infrastructure like wind farms and solar power require upwards of 7 times more copper than fossil fuel-based alternatives.[20] When Europe commits to the Hamburg Declaration of 300GW wind target or France’s expanded nuclear infrastructure, miners of copper will be direct beneficiaries of long-term contracts.
While this renewed emphasis on nuclear power is of benefit to Europe, there must be equal emphasis placed on the infrastructure to secure energy across the region. Investment is being focused on closing the significant funding gap through a combination of public and private capital. To do this, several large-scale projects have been established. NextGenerationEU and InvestEU programmes will mobilise close to €1 trillion in funds to support green and digital transitions to substantiate rhetoric surrounding renewable and nuclear power production.[21][22]
